The Saskatoon real estate market continued to move at a pace which was remarkably similar to the previous week. A total of 61 houses and condos were reported sold and prices were pretty much spot on with what we’ve been seeing most recently. New residential listings fell slightly from 122 to 112 units but active listings still managed to move ahead slightly to 689 properties, up from 675 last week.
The percentage of homes selling below list price increased again to 77%, but above list sales also managed to see a bit of an increase to 15%. More and more sellers are pricing their properties at, or above market value providing buyers with a bit of negotiating room in most instances.
The condo market has certainly slowed. Today, there are 139 condos available on Saskatoon’s east side. Only 12 condo sales were reported last week. Anyone seeking a townhouse style condo in Saskatoon’s east end will be pleased to find a number of good options, and probably some motivated sellers. There are quite a few new, never lived in homes ranging in price from the low 240’s to the mid 260’s. The demand for good single family homes priced around or below the average still seems to be quite high. Most of what comes available will find a buyer pretty quickly if it’s realistically priced and showing well.
